Vienna (JTA) — Alois
Mock, chairman of President
Kurt Waldheim's conserva-
tive Peoples Party, sharply
attacked Israel for its deci-
sion to downgrade its dip- .
lcmatic representation in Au-
stria.
According to a report in the
daily Neue Kronenzeitung,
Mock, a candidate for prime
minister, told a press confer-
ence that Israel's attitude
was outrageous and that he
would suggest to Waldheim
that Austria recall its ambas-
sador to Israel.
According to Neue Kronen-
zeitung, Mock said the deci-
sion reflected the views of a
few fanatics in Israel. "Au-
stria must not accept any re-
cipes from Israel, from a
country that has always been
supported internationally,"
Mock was quoted as saying
He also expressed anger over
the continuing campaign by
the World Jewish Congress
against Waldheim.

Jewish Wealth
`Kiss Of Death'

FIND IT

Tel Aviv (JTA) — Premier
Yitzhak Shamir, in his first
public address since taking
over the post from Shimon
Peres, told the veterans of
the Betar movement that the
present "satisfaction and opu-
lence" of the world Jewish
community has the "kiss of
death" for the Jewish people.
He said the historic task of
Israel was to encourage the
mass immigration of Jews to
Israel, to end or reduce the
diaspora.
"We therefore have two
aims — to change the atmos-
phere in the diaspora towards
emigration and to prepare
the infrastructure here to re-
ceive masses of newcomers
when they arrive ... we must
improve the economy,
strengthen the defense sys-
tem, and settle the entire
area of the land of Israel."
Shamir said.

Amendment
Struck Down

Washington (JTA) — An
amendment that could have
prevented Israel's participa-
tion in some research for the
Reagan Administration's
Strategic Defense Initiative
(SDI) has been deleted from
the Defense Department's
appropriation bill for 1987.
The amendment proposed
by Sen. John Glenn (D. Ohio)
was removed during the
Senate-House conference on
the appropriations bill,
largely through the efforts of
Rep. Jim Courter (R. NJ).
The Glenn amendment was
not aimed specifically at Is-
rael, but at all foreign coun-
tries that would compete with
American firms in bids fo
SDI research.
